I think this leads back to the initial question:

What information _needs_ to be public to allow the functionality of the 
domain name? This is a question completely independant of what people 
can use the data for and whether it is beneficial to have this data public.

For some of the thin data, the data has to be public to ensure the 
domain name works.

But even then, if you register a domain name only to hold it as a nest 
egg for a rainy day and do not intend to activate it, even that need to 
publicise the most basic information like nameservers goes away.

> So it seems the debate has progressed from “thin data” to “thick data” (i.e. data that includes email).  I know we are all super excited to talk about “thick data” but I don’t think we are there yet (are we?  Hopefully I didn’t miss the party…)
>
> Focusing on thin data for the moment I struggle to understand how it is personal data.  I do not believe it is.    As for the odd logic proposed by some that the property of privacy is transitive (i.e. Because “thin data” can be used to link/point/discover other data then “thin data” equals “personal data”) I just don’t buy it.
>
> I don’t disagree with much of what was expressed in this thread, however we must keep in mind that balance and proportionality are important concepts in many (all?) data privacy laws.   Any arguments that imply that no such balance exists (or should exist) is obstructive IMO.
